PALMERSTON SHOW
Very many Wellington people are interested in the big show at Palmerston North. Tho problem of getting to the show in comfort and returning home the same day is now solved, and following last year's innovation a special traMn will leave Thorndon at 7.45 a.m. on Thursday next, People's Day, for Palmerston North, leaving again in tho afternoon at. 1.43 p.m., and arriving at Thorndon at 8.20 p.m. This arrangement is greatly, appreciated both by tho association and :ts supporters, and should go far in (he direction of bringing town people into closer touch with the country folk. Excellent entries have been received, and given fine weather another very successful show is anticipated.
